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85 72644 42655784510 9238163816 06631
519839 69711402752 48
519839 69711402752 48
07 4763 6719
All about undefined
Interested in learning more?
519839 69711402752 48
07 4763 6719
See more
3563 985726787 271858
689 972581800 30254 9740 3915643538
See more
3748 09562
184 9230123621 1162362 72097410
See more